A coarse characterization of the Baire macro-space

Abstract

We prove that each coarsely homogenous separable metric space XX is coarsely equivalent to one of the spaces: the sigleton, the Cantor macro-cube or the Baire macro-space. This classification is derived from coarse characterizations of the Cantor macro-cube and of the Baire macro-space given in this paper. Namely, we prove that a separable metric space XX is coarsely equivalent to the Baire macro-space if any only if XX has asymptotic dimension zero and has unbounded geometry in the sense that for every δ\delta there is ϵ\epsilon such that no ϵ\epsilon-ball in XX can be covered by finitely many sets of diameter δ\le \delta.
